Man Taken to Hospital

A man was treated on-site before being rushed to hospital as a priority. Details surrounding how he entered the water and his current condition remain unclear.

Official Statement

A spokesperson for the %%UKNIP_ANCHOR_1%% Ambulance Service stated, "We were called at 6.38pm yesterday (15 September) to reports of a person in the River Thames at Barking Riverside. We sent an ambulance crew, a paramedic in a fast response car, an incident response officer, and our Hazardous Area Response Team to the scene. We treated a patient at the scene and took him to hospital as a priority."
